A timeless combination of frozen strawberries and bananas blended with almond milk and a touch of honey. This recipe is incredibly affordable, requires no added sugar, and provides a quick, refreshing carbohydrate boost for morning routines.
Frozen mango and pineapple chunks create a vibrant, vitamin-C-rich drink that supports immunity and digestion. Blended with coconut water and a handful of spinach, it masks the vegetable taste while keeping costs low using seasonal frozen packs.
Frozen blueberries and acai puree packets offer intense antioxidant properties to combat oxidative stress. When mixed with oats and almond butter, this thick smoothie acts as a meal replacement, providing complex carbs and healthy fats for lasting satiety.
Frozen apple chunks provide natural sweetness to balance earthy spinach and tart citrus juices. This budget-friendly green smoothie is rich in fiber and iron, making it an ideal post-workout recovery drink that doesn't require expensive superfoods.
Frozen bananas and cocoa powder create a dessert-like texture without the guilt. Added peanut butter and milk provide protein and healthy fats, turning a simple pantry staple blend into a satisfying, energy-sustaining treat for budget-conscious foodies.
Frozen tart cherries are known for their anti-inflammatory benefits and sleep aid properties. Blended with yogurt and a dash of cinnamon, this smoothie helps reduce muscle soreness after exercise while utilizing affordable, long-shelf-life frozen ingredients.
A tangy blend of frozen raspberries, fresh lime juice, and water or ice. This low-calorie option is perfect for hydration and vitamin C intake, using inexpensive frozen berries to avoid the high cost of fresh specialty fruits out of season.
Frozen peaches paired with a small amount of fresh ginger root create a warming, soothing smoothie. This combination supports digestive health and immunity, offering a sweet and spicy flavor profile that is much cheaper than buying fresh peaches year-round.
Incorporating rolled oats into a frozen berry blend adds substantial fiber and slows digestion for steady energy release. This hearty smoothie replaces expensive breakfast bars, providing a complete, nutritious start to the day using store-brand frozen fruit mixes.
Frozen watermelon cubes blended with fresh mint leaves and a squeeze of lemon offer a hydrating, electrolyte-rich drink. This seasonal favorite can be made year-round with frozen fruit, providing a refreshing, low-cost alternative to sugary sports drinks.
An unconventional mix of frozen blackberries and fresh basil creates a complex, antioxidant-packed flavor profile. Paired with Greek yogurt, this smoothie offers high protein and unique taste, proving that budget ingredients can deliver gourmet-level experience at home.
Frozen kiwi and pineapple provide bromelain, an enzyme that aids protein digestion and reduces inflammation. This bright, tropical smoothie is simple to make with basic frozen packs, offering a digestive health boost without the need for expensive probiotic supplements.
Dried or frozen apricots blended with almond milk and a tablespoon of almond butter create a creamy, vitamin E-rich drink. This combination supports skin health and provides sustained energy, utilizing affordable dried or frozen fruit alternatives to fresh options.
A blend of frozen cherries and bananas naturally contains melatonin and tryptophan to promote better sleep. Consumed in the evening, this budget-friendly recipe helps regulate sleep cycles without the need for over-the-counter sleep aids or expensive supplements.
Frozen mango paired with full-fat coconut milk creates a rich, dairy-free creaminess that rivals expensive cafe smoothies. This tropical blend is high in healthy fats and vitamins, offering a luxurious feel while strictly adhering to a tight grocery budget.
A concentrated smoothie using frozen raspberries, lemon juice, and ginger. This smaller portion serves as a powerful antioxidant shot, providing a quick energy lift and immune support using inexpensive, widely available frozen fruit without any added sugars.
Frozen pear chunks offer a mild, sweet base that masks the taste of spinach effectively. Combined with ginger and apple juice, this smoothie is a cost-effective way to increase daily vegetable intake while maintaining a pleasant, fruity flavor profile.
A straightforward blend of frozen mixed berries with a scoop of budget-friendly protein powder and milk. This recipe focuses on macronutrient balance for muscle repair, demonstrating how affordable fruit can enhance simple protein sources for post-workout recovery.
This vibrant smoothie combines frozen strawberries and kiwis for a massive dose of vitamin C. Ideal for cold seasons when fresh produce is pricey, it supports immune function and skin health while delivering a sweet, tangy taste on a dime.
Using frozen bananas and pitted dates as natural sweeteners eliminates the need for refined sugars. Blended with walnuts and milk, this smoothie provides healthy omega-3 fatty acids and energy, utilizing cheap, shelf-stable ingredients for maximum nutritional value.
